In the United States, Tyler Robinson, a 22-year-old, was arrested following the fatal shooting of conservative activist Charlie Kirk on September 10, 2025, at Utah Valley University. Kirk was delivering a speech on one of his many campus tours when he was shot in the neck from a rooftop with a single bullet. Authorities reported that Robinson exhibited signs of radicalization, spending considerable time on the internet's darker corners, which experts believe contributed to his actions. He was apprehended after a 33-hour manhunt, spurred by alerts from his father when they recognized him in the released photographs. Utah Governor Spencer Cox stated that investigators are still determining the motive behind the assassination and noted that Robinson had not been cooperating with authorities. Friends and family claimed that Robinson had become more politicized and radicalized over time. Reports mentioned that he had left behind a note expressing his intention to kill Kirk, a claim that raises questions about whether he had premeditated the crime. Public discourse around Kirk’s death has underscored the growing concern regarding political violence, particularly around figures who are polarizing. Following the shooting, there have been calls for politicians across the spectrum to tone down rhetoric that could potentially incite violence. The investigation continues as the authorities are focused on assessing the digital evidence associated with Robinson, which may shed more light on the situation. Formal charges against Robinson are expected to include aggravated murder, with the possibility of the death penalty on the table.
